We are delighted to offer for sale Cridlands Barn at Brompton Ralph in Somerset.
The main reception hall is a deep room, front to back, with high ceilings, galleried landing and balcony on the rear/west elevation, with excellent views over the gardens to the east.
The kitchen has been replaced with a Foremost range of units and appliances and a superb island with Everhot electric range oven and immediate access to a spacious dining area, again with commanding views. There is a practical utility room at the rear of the property with sink.
There is an independent sitting room with its own log burner, with access via bifold doors to the sun room on the front elevation, again enjoying the superb views.
To the south side is a partially glazed living room, which in our opinion could easily be adapted to create a fourth ground floor bedroom if required.
At the other end of the property there is a spacious ground floor bedroom with fitted bedroom furniture and easy access to a refurbished en-suite shower room.
At first floor level there is a galleried landing with light from both sides of the property and access to a double bedroom with en-suite shower room, another double bedroom and family bathroom.
The property benefits from oil fired central heating and there is also photo voltaic panels and solar water heating.
Outside the property the ground extends to approximately two and a half acres. There is a gated driveway and level garden area well stocked with shrubs and plants and a large terrace with an easterly aspect. There is access to the paddock and wildlife pond with commanding 180 degree views with a summerhouse. Adjacent to this is a vegetable garden and mini orchard with a variety of fruit trees.
The grounds and gardens are sustainable, organic and self sufficient wherever possible. There is off street parking via a gated drive for several vehicles and a double garage and additional hobbies room/workshop with power and light, ideal as a studio or home office for example.
There is up to 4000 litres of water storage surrounding the property in water butts.
Brompton Ralph is a small village approximately four miles north west of Wiveliscombe. The village has its own church and village hall.
Wiveliscombe has a wider range of amenities available including shops, schools, clubs, swimming pool and tennis courts. Taunton is approximately twelve miles away from the property and Williton is approximately eight miles to the north.
